SOWETO - SOUTH AFRICA, JUNE 16: On 16 June 1976 high-school students in Soweto, South Africa, protested for better education. Police fired teargas and live bullets into the marching crowd killing innocent people and ignited what is known as "The Soweto Uprising", the bloodiest episode of riots between police and protesters since the 1960's.
